Quarterly Planning Note — Tavenor Dispute

Sales leads: the Tavenor licensing dispute remains open. Their claim covers resale rights on the Quillon suite in two territories. Legal expects mediation next quarter. Until then: no new Quillon resale agreements, existing renewals proceed with standard terms, escalate any customer questions to Commercial. Pipeline impact estimated at 7% of regional forecast; adjust targets accordingly. Do not discuss the dispute externally. Our negotiating position for mediation is summarised below.

management briefing: Gross margin on Druix came in at 5 percent against a plan of 10 percent. Only 5 of the 100 pilot accounts renewed Druix, so a churn review is set for July 15.

Runbook: Nightshade scheduler — account recovery

If the service account driving the Nightshade backfill scheduler becomes locked, do not recreate it; the nightly backfill DAGs reference its identity directly. Instead, perform the recovery flow: pause all pending backfill windows, open the sealed credentials store, and select the scheduler entry. When the store prompts for verification, enter the recovery passphrase recorded immediately below.

vault phrase of yaguf-hahaf = druath-holix

Subject: Handover — bulk edit feature, admin table

Hi Jonas,

Wrapping my rotation. The bulk-edit branch for the Ledgerpane admin table is ready for review. Main risks: the select-all path bypasses row-level validation, and undo only covers the last batch. I added tests for both and flagged the validation gap with a TODO. Please check the optimistic-lock handling in the mutation layer before approving. Nothing paged overnight. Any review questions during my time off should go to the feature team's shared address.

billing contact of bawep-tajeg = tamath.silion.fraok@olvarqsoft.local

Meeting notes — Tape Rotation Review, Branholt office. Attendees agreed the monthly off-site backup tapes for the Kestrelmark archive will move to the Veldane storage vault every second Tuesday. Tapes must be logged out by the duty operator, sealed in the grey transit case, and counted twice before release. Marit from operations will confirm the case seal number each run. For the courier hand-over at the loading bay, use the following confirmation phrase:

dispatch memo: the istwyn norwyn courier leaves the lamael kaswyn briwyn tamix jorael gorix zoreth holir ledger at gate 3079 under passcode 677723